School museums – which had been founded mostly in the vicinity of educational institutions – used to collect teaching aids. So-called natural history cabinets were the most popular among them, recommended, inter alia, by the Commission of National Education in 1783. The tradition of collecting this type of exhibits was common until the middle of the 20th century. There are two types to be distinguished: school museums and pedagogical museums, which differ with respect to the character of their activity and the kind of exhibits. School museums collected basically objects of natural science, instruments for teaching geography, chemistry and mathematics as well as prints and facilities used during lessons. The second group also specialised in exhibits of natural science, but they were no longer used and usually of higher scientific value, including patterns and examples known in the education system. Among the earliest school museums created in the Kingdom of Poland were Warsaw collections of the Institute for Deaf and Blind People (1875), and those of the Eugeniusz Babiński’s so-called Realschule. At the beginning of the 20th century the idea was spreading, inspired inter alia by the exemplary activity of the Polish School Museum in Lviv (1903). The biggest number of school museums and collections were created in institutions founded by the Polish Educational Society (1906–1907). The survived resources give us relatively detailed information about the collections from Warsaw and Pabianice, which aspired to be categorised as pedagogical museums. The Secondary School for Boys of the Merchants Association in Łódź and the Pedagogical Museum in Warsaw (1917) had also in their possession some interesting collections. The latter one was based upon the collections of former governmental schools, in which – in accordance with a decree issued by Russian authorities – the scientific exhibits were to be collected.

Space is the basic geographical concept which we gradually acquire. Through an articulation of the concepts LEFT and RIGHT from spatial orientation in first grade elementary school, using different contents, methods and resources one discovers a richness of methodical forms of which each, in its own fashion, participates in the realisation of the process of teaching and upbringing. The correlation with Physical education, art classes and mathematics confirms this fact. Such a mode of elaborating the content fulfills the basic requisite of wholeness in the teaching process which results in a higher motivation of pupils and better study results.

Education never get out of adequate facilities and infrastructure. These can support education. One of them is the using of teaching material. The limiting of it makes students have one handbook only and learn by using it, so they don’t practice enough on working other math problems. With these problems, researcher is encouraged to develop mathematical module cube and block with a scientific approach for 5th grade elementary school. Type of this research is research and development (R&D) with aim to know that development of mathematical cubes and block module with scientific approach for 5th grade is feasible or not. Data collection techniques used interview, observation, documentation, and questionnaire. Data analysis techniques used qualitative data analysis and quantitative data analysis. The results of the development of mathematical cubes and blocks modules with the scientific approach are said to be very feasible with a percentage of 84 from material expert, 81,34 from module expert, 83 from 5th grade teacher and 95,10 from 5th grade students.
